Hi All, I'm researching my husband's SMITH/FAUNTLEROY line in Virginia. I am looking for information on the following: William AYERS/AYRES d 1705, Essex Co., VA issued marriage license 4/7/1694, Essex Co., VA to marry Anne SMITH Sources: Virginia Vital Records #1, 1600s - 1800s, 180, William Ayres gets license to marry Anne Smith Essex Co., VA Marriage Licenses Reverse Order BK 1692-1695 pg 285. Virginia Vital Records #1, 1600s - 1800s, 63, Essex County Virginia Rent Roll 1704 shows marriage license issued William Ayres & Anne Smith 4/7/1694. Virginia Vital Records #1, 1600s - 1800s, Essex County, VA Rent Roll 1704 d 1705 Essex Co., VA. Ann SMITH d/o William SMITH (1643, Virginia d bef 6/9/1684, Rappahannock Co., VA)& Grace W. b abt 1650, VA d aft 6/9/1684, Rappahannock Co., VA(unknown surname) William SMITH s/o Tobias Toby SMITH (b abt 1616, England -- d abt 1658, "Nutmegge Quarter" Warwick, Old Rappahannock Co., VA and Phoebe FAUNTLEROY (b abt 1617, England -- d aft 4/15/1658, Rappahannock Co., VA) William SMITH & Grace W. had at least three children; 1. Grace b abt 1676 2. Anne b abt 1676 m William AYERS/AYRES 3. Elizabeth b bef 1670, probably VA d ?? m John CORBIN (1671, VA -- 1738, VA) These are my husband's 6th great grandparents. I also show a daughter Katherine AYRES/AYERS m Thomas EVATT in Essex Co., VA. Although much research has been done on these families, all information has not be verified. Please excuse any errors.
